WebThe Dickson family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Dickson families were found in USA in 1880. In 1840 there were 134 Dickson families living in Pennsylvania. This was about 17% of all the recorded Dickson's in USA. Pennsylvania had the highest population of Dickson families in 1840. "Nisbet in his Heraldry (Edinburgh 1722) says 'The Dicksons are descendants from Richard Keith, said to be a son of the family of Keith, Earls Marischals of Scotland' and in proof thereof carry the chief of Keith Marischal. This Richard was commonly called Dick and the 'son' was styled after him. The affix of son in the Lowlands answering the prefix Mac in the Highlands."
